Morgan Stanley is looking for an experienced product controller to join the Equity Financing Product (EFP) controller group. The EFP business houses the Firm's prime brokerage and financing swaps businesses.
The Prime Brokerage (PB) business offers a collection of services to hedge funds asset managers. These include trade execution and settlement, financing and stock lending, custody of assets, reporting (including portfolio analytics and risk management) and setting up of their company (infrastructure and technology). These services generate individual revenue streams from margin interest, stock lending, re-hypothecation and transaction fees.
